Health & safety record

11 findings recorded across 6 inspections since 2020. This health authority does not classify findings by severity.

March 3, 2026Routine Inspection1 item noted
  • STAFFING

    A licensee must ensure that each employee (b) practices implementing the fire drill system at least once each month.

    Observation. Fire drill records were observed to have a few months drills conducted and recorded. The LO reviewed this requirement with the manager at the time of the inspection.

    Corrective action. Ensure monthly fire drills are conducted and recorded.

    12190 - CCLR s.22(2)(b)

March 12, 2025Routine Inspection5 items noted
  • POLICIES AND PROCEDURES

    A licensee must keep current records of each of the following: (c) a record respecting compliance with section 22 (2) (b) and (c) [emergency training and equipment].

    Observation. Staff said that the previous emergency drill was conducted in January 2024 but a record of it was not made.

    13050 - CCLR s.56(1)(c)
  • RECORDS AND REPORTING

    The licensee must (b) review the care plan at least once each year with a parent of the child requiring extra support and any person requested by the parent.

    Observation. One of two careplans reviewed was dated for September 2023. The staff did not know if the care plan was reviewed annually.

    Corrective action. Staff all careplans will be reviewed at least annually.

    19260 - CCLR s.58(2)(b)
  • RECORDS AND REPORTING

    A licensee must keep, for each child requiring extra support, a current care plan showing the following information: (b) the courses of action recommended by health care professionals to address the needs of the child requiring extra support.

    Observation. One of two careplans reviewed did not contain a complete course of action.

    Corrective action. Licensing and staff discussed obtaining information from parents that will support staff during and after an incident in which the careplans would be implemented.

    19220 - CCLR s.58(1)(b)
  • RECORDS AND REPORTING

    A licensee must keep, for each child, a record showing the following information: (a) name, sex, date of birth, medical insurance plan number and immunization status.

    Observation. Two of 5 randomly selected children's files did not contain immunization status declaration.

    Corrective action. Staff said children's files will be reviewed for required information.

    19070 - CCLR s.57(2)(a)
  • STAFFING

    A licensee must not employ a person in a community care facility unless the licensee or, in the case of a person who is not the manager, the manager has first met with the person and obtained all of the following: (a) a criminal record check for the person.

    Observation. Two of three staff files reviewed: -One contained an expired CRC. -One contained an RCMP check.

    Corrective action. Licensing and staff discussed CRC requirement for staff. A plan will be submitted to Licensing.

    12040 - CCLR s.19(1)(a)
